What languages are supported?
Supported languages depend on your browser and operating system. Typically you'll have access to English (US, UK, Australia, India), Spanish, French, German, Chinese (Mandarin), Japanese, Korean, Portuguese, Russian, Arabic, Italian, Dutch, Polish, Swedish, and many more.
How does this work? Is my text sent to a server?
No. Everything runs locally in your browser using the Web Speech API. Your text never leaves your device. This means it works offline too (after the first page load).

Which browsers are supported?
Web Speech API is supported in Chrome, Edge, Safari, and Firefox. For the best experience, we recommend Chrome or Edge which offer the widest range of voices.
